I think I need to learn more about tubs. It’s my first season of ‘cross and I’m at the sharp end of London league V40.
I killed 4 tubs early this season in 5 races. Switched to clinchers mid October as I needed to finish some races.
I used tubs again (Clement PDX) last race in extremely wet conditions and they were great until yet another puncture mid race. Luckily I had a spare bike but the Bontrager cx3’s on it whilst good were not in the same league in the corners.
I’ve embraced the low pressure thing, perhaps too much, running sub 20psi (I’m 70kg) and am happy about the feel at low pressures. All my tubs have died from cuts, 3 on the sidewall and one almighty slice across the tread.
Am I doing something wrong or is it just bad luck?
